In the dense forest outside the south gate, a group of people was busy opening twenty large boxes one by one. When all the boxes were finally opened, Cheng Kong took a look and said, "Everything is proceeding as planned! Let's start the operation now!"

The group responded, and they approached the boxes to take out neatly folded fabrics. Someone nearby was ready to receive them, passing one piece to another person, and the process continued until all the fabric inside the boxes was taken out. Each of the hundred people unfolded their fabric, revealing large banners with the characters "Lu" and "Tian" written on them.

Cheng Kong looked at the banners and the people, then said, "Good, everyone understands their tasks. Go prepare."

The hundred people holding the banners responded and dispersed, heading into the depths of the forest.

"Alright, let's prepare as well. The forces from Xingshui City will be here soon," Cheng Kong said.The troops from the three cities were on their way, rushing to reinforce Mountain City Town. Meanwhile, the people in the dense forest were busy implementing their carefully devised plan.

Outside the north gate, intense fighting had already begun. Chang Qing's warriors leaped down from the city wall, wielding long blades as they charged into the crowd. People, frightened, dodged and retreated as the warriors advanced. Wherever the warriors went, they were unstoppable. Mu Xiong's protective barrier covered the city gate and other areas, making it impossible for any weapons to touch the city walls.

After a round of attacks, the warriors retreated, and people looked towards the city wall at the warriors standing there with long blades and longbows, their faces filled with fear and awe.

"Tianhua, it's time for you to take action," Lu Yunshan said, looking at Tianhua.

Tianhua, gazing at the bodies on the ground and then at Chang Qing and Mu Xiong, felt a mix of grief and anger. Suddenly, he leaped forward, landing in front of the warriors. Seeing Tianhua's arrival, both Chang Qing and Mu Xiong furrowed their brows.

The warrior swung his long blade directly at Tianhua, who didn't evade but stood still, watching the approaching blade. A gasp arose from the onlookers.

Ah...

A gasp echoed behind Tianhua as people stared in astonishment. Just as the blade was about to strike, a figure appeared beside Tianhua, wielding a giant sword to block the attack. With a sudden burst of strength, the figure deflected the warrior's blade, and the warrior leaped away.

The figure swung the long sword towards the warrior, engaging in a fierce battle. The clash of swords and blades continued for more than a dozen moves, with no clear winner. People below on the city wall were stunned, witnessing an unexpected turn of events.

On the city wall, beads of sweat trickled down Chang Qing's forehead. Mu Xiong, noticing this, hurriedly said, "Mr. Chang, are you alright?"

"For now, there's no issue. Master Mu, you must remain vigilant. Guard the city gates and other vulnerable points. Tianhua is currently controlling only one puppet. If he suddenly uses 'Multiple Control,' and we are unprepared, allowing him to take advantage, once the city gate is breached, Mountain City Town will be in danger," Chang Qing warned.

"Rest assured, I will do my best to defend the city gates!" Mu Xiong replied.

The warriors and the puppet engaged in a fierce battle below, capturing the attention of everyone. They stood there, watching in amazement, as they had never seen such a fight before.

On the city wall, Chang Qing and Mu Xiong were anxiously observing the puppet and the warriors. In their hearts, there was a glimmer of hope: the troops from the three cities should be arriving soon!

Outside the south gate, Cheng Kong saw the Xingshui City troops approaching. He called everyone to gather, and they lined up neatly. Cheng Kong looked at them and said, "Today, we bear a heavy responsibility. I hope you all don't harbor fear in your hearts, so as not to reveal any weaknesses and jeopardize our efforts!"

"We will do our best and fear nothing!" the group responded.

Cheng Kong nodded, waved his hand, and a person brought over a horse. Cheng Kong mounted the horse and said to the group, "In that case, let's depart!"

With a flick of the whip, the horse galloped forward, and the group followed, charging out of the dense forest.

The Xingshui City troops were on the way when suddenly, a cavalry emerged from the dense forest, blocking their path. The leader of the Xingshui City troops was taken aback and quickly gave orders to halt.

"Who are you? How dare you block our way?" the leader shouted.

"Are you the troops from Xingshui City?" Cheng Kong deliberately asked.

"What if we are? What if we aren't?" the leader replied.

"If that's the case, I advise you not to go to Mountain City Town," Cheng Kong said.

"Why?" the leader asked.

"I'm afraid that by the time you arrive, Mountain City Town will have fallen, and your efforts will be in vain!" Cheng Kong laughed.

Enraged, the leader shouted, "It seems you are allied with those rebel forces?"

"What if we are? What if we aren't?" Cheng Kong mimicked his tone.

Furious, the leader yelled, "If that's the case, I'll capture you right here!" Drawing his sword, he prepared to attack.

"If you can capture me, then maybe you have the ability!" Cheng Kong chuckled.

"Stop with your arrogant words. Today, I'll make you know the name of Li Quan from Xingshui City!" Li Quan shouted. With that, he leaped off his horse and charged towards Cheng Kong.

Seeing Li Quan make a move, Cheng Kong unsheathed his long sword from his waist, leaped onto his horse, and the sword flew out like a snake's tongue, heading straight for Li Quan. As Li Quan approached, he blocked the sword with his own, sending Cheng Kong's sword flying into the air. Li Quan then swung his big blade directly at Cheng Kong. Unperturbed, Cheng Kong, with a quick arm movement, shook the sword, aiming the tip directly at Li Quan's back. Realizing the imminent threat, Li Quan swiftly turned, narrowly avoiding the attack. Cheng Kong, with a quick flick of his hand, retracted the sword, and Li Quan somersaulted, landing not far from Cheng Kong.

Li Quan stood there, looking at Cheng Kong, feeling a bit surprised. He couldn't discern the man's martial arts skills, as their previous exchange had ended in a draw. It seemed that if he didn't take this seriously, he might not be able to defeat Cheng Kong today.

Seeing Li Quan stop, standing there and silently looking at him, Cheng Kong thought for a moment and said with a smile, "Now, if you surrender, there's still time."

Li Quan heard this and shouted loudly, "I think that should be my line!"

"Very well, let's not waste words. Let our weapons speak for us," Cheng Kong said.

"Come!"Li Quan called out.

Finishing his words, he swung the large blade towards Cheng Kong. Cheng Kong's sword pointed directly at Li Quan, and he wielded his long sword to meet the attack. The large blade was robust, and the long sword was nimble. As the large blade swung, it created gusts of wild wind, while the long sword danced, shimmering with countless silver lights. The two exchanged moves for dozens of rounds, yet there was still no clear winner.

Seeing that the prolonged battle with Cheng Kong was not yielding results, Li Quan couldn't help but feel anxious. He never expected to be entangled by this guy here. If this continued, when would they ever reach Mountain City Town?

At this moment, a thought crossed Li Quan's mind. With a slight opening in his sword technique, Cheng Kong seized the opportunity, and his long sword swiftly shot towards Li Quan. Seeing the oncoming blade, Li Quan was startled and hastily dodged. Though he managed to evade the strike, the sleeve of his left arm was still slashed open.

Seeing this, Li Quan turned and leaped back to his mount. Cheng Kong, seeing him retreat, did not pursue further. He retracted his long sword, mounted his horse, and then smiled, saying, "How was that? Now you know my skills!" With that, he burst into laughter.

The Xingshui City soldiers observed Cheng Kong and then turned their attention to Li Quan. Mounted on his horse, Li Quan remained silent, gazing at Cheng Kong and the hundred or so people behind him. Were they employing a delaying tactic here, intentionally dispatching such a skilled individual to disrupt everyone's minds? If not, how could their small force resist the tens of thousands in my army? Looking at the unwavering expressions on their faces, they seemed to be well-prepared. What exactly were these rebels up to?

Seeing Li Quan standing still without speaking, Cheng Kong also felt a bit nervous. He was afraid that Li Quan might detect something unusual. So, he spoke, "How about it? If you don't yield, do you want a few more rounds?"

Li Quan looked at him and made a firm decision: Regardless of their motives, it was time to break through and see how Cheng Kong would handle it.

Li Quan turned to the messenger by his side and said, "Convey my orders: when I give the signal later, the entire army will charge forward!"

"Yes!" After the messenger acknowledged, about to turn his horse to relay the orders, he suddenly stopped and spoke softly to Li Quan, "General, look..."

Cheng Kong had noticed the two of them talking in low voices earlier and began to feel uneasy. When the messenger stopped, Cheng Kong's anxiety deepened. Could they have figured something out? When the messenger stopped without moving and pointed towards a certain direction, whispering into Li Quan's ear, Cheng Kong felt a sudden relief. It seemed like the plan was successful.

Li Quan followed the direction the messenger pointed and was astonished to see a large flag faintly visible deep in the dense forest. The messenger whispered again, "General, take a look!" Li Quan looked in another direction, and there was another large flag faintly visible in the deep forest. The messenger then pointed out a few more locations, and each time Li Quan looked, his anxiety grew.

Li Quan looked at Cheng Kong, who was still sitting on his horse, seemingly at ease. Then he looked at the hundred or so people behind Cheng Kong, each face showing no sign of fear. Li Quan pondered on what was happening.

Li Quan turned to the messenger and said, "Convey my orders: when the time comes, the entire army should retreat slowly into the city. I will leave a small force here as a rear guard. Remember, make the retreat orderly and don't panic!"

"General, aren't we supposed to reinforce Mountain City Town? Why are we retreating now?" The messenger asked in confusion.

"Now is not the time to explain. Go convey the orders, and we can discuss it in detail later!" Li Quan said.

"Yes!" The messenger acknowledged. After speaking, he turned his horse and galloped towards the retreating troops.

Cheng Kong, seeing Li Quan's troops gradually retreating, let out a long breath of relief. He sighed, "Well done, Lu Yunshan!"

"Mr. Cheng, we succeeded!" The group erupted in cheers.

"Yes, but don't celebrate too soon. Quickly send the signal to let Lu Yunshan and the others know the situation here. It's crucial for them to intensify their attack on the city! If they suddenly return, it could be troublesome!" Cheng Kong instructed.

Upon hearing this, two individuals brought out a massive arrow and shot it into the air. A long whistle echoed through the air, reaching the skies with a resounding explosion.

The loud sound alarmed Mu Xiong and Chang Qing on the city wall. Mu Xiong, worried, asked, "What's going on?"

Zou Ming followed the sound and saw the colorful clouds. Intrigued, he said, "Lord, something exploded in the sky outside the southern gate. The sky is filled with colorful clouds."

Mu Xiong, surprised, asked, "What is happening outside?"

Chang Qing, who was observing the situation, said, "It seems something significant is occurring. We need to stay vigilant."

Meanwhile, in Mountain City Town, Lu Yunshan heard the sound and saw the colorful clouds in the distance. He smiled and said, "It seems the plan is working. Let's intensify our attack on the city gates!"

Back on the city wall, Mu Xiong and Chang Qing continued to watch the developments outside. The situation was becoming increasingly complex, and the outcome remained uncertain.

Long spears pierced through the heart, and Changqing stared at the warrior with eyes filled with fear: this speed...

At this moment, Tianhua shouted loudly, lifting the long spear to toss the warrior into the air. The warrior's spear thrust upwards, throwing the warrior into the air. Then, in a swift motion, two long spears pierced through the warrior's chest, followed by two more through the abdomen. The warrior retrieved the long spear from the ground, leaped into the air, and danced with the long spear, resembling a storm of rain and wind. Numerous glimmers flickered, and in an instant, the warrior disintegrated in mid-air...

Ah...

Changqing on the city wall let out a painful cry, then supported himself against the wall, gasping for air heavily. Seeing this, Mu Xiong was both shocked and furious.

Oh...

Cheers mixed with exclamations instantly erupted, and everyone turned their gaze towards Tianhua, their eyes filled with reverence. The warrior had landed, and Tianhua stood there, chest heaving, sweat dripping down like raindrops from his forehead.

Tianhua glanced at Mu Xiong, who had already cowered at the sight, avoiding eye contact. Tianhua then looked towards the city gate. Suddenly, the warrior put down the long spear, pulled out a long spear from his back, aimed it at the city gate, stood still for a moment, and then released the long spear. Mu Xiong, in a panic, reinforced the barrier.

Boom...

The city gate collapsed, and the long spear flew straight into the town. Mu Xiong on the city wall let out a miserable cry and also leaned weakly against the city wall. Seeing this, the crowd cheered loudly.

Seeing the breached city gate, Tianhua took a long breath and then knelt on one knee, panting heavily, beads of sweat falling like raindrops from his forehead.

Land Yunshan, seeing the breached city gate, drew his long sword from his waist and shouted, "Charge!"

Seeing the fierce battle just now, the people were already excited, and now, with the command given, they rushed towards the town like hungry wolves. The people in the town, having witnessed the intense battle, were already frightened. Now, seeing the crowd rushing in like starving wolves, and with Mu Xiong and Changqing leaning weakly on the city wall, chaos ensued. People discarded their weapons and surrendered.

Land Yunshan, seeing everyone pushing forward, and with no one resisting, felt great joy. At this moment, he saw Tianhua kneeling not far away and hurriedly rode forward. When he arrived, Land Yunshan dismounted, supported Tianhua, and asked with concern, "Tianhua, are you alright?"

"I'm fine, Yunshan, don't worry about me. Go and do what you need to do!" Tianhua said.

"But you..." Land Yunshan asked.

"Don't worry, the current battle won't keep me immobilized." Tianhua smiled.

"Alright, Tianhua, take care of yourself. I'll go in first." Land Yunshan said.

"Sure, go ahead!" Tianhua replied.

Land Yunshan glanced at Tianhua, then mounted his horse and rode towards the town.

Mu Xiong and Changqing's defeat, coupled with Mu Xiong's usual brutality, directly led to Land Yunshan entering the town without any resistance. Land Yunshan took over the entire town, sent people to announce peace, and then detained Mu Xiong and Changqing in the Lord's Mansion, awaiting punishment.

When everything was over, it was already dusk. At this moment, Land Yunshan and Tianhua were standing on the city wall, looking into the distance.

"Tianhua, now that the town has fallen, let's rest for a few days and then head to the Sunset City!" Land Yunshan sighed.

Tianhua remained silent after hearing this, looking at the sunset for a long time before saying, "I heard that the sunset in the Sunset City is beautiful..."

"Yes, it is! Soon, you'll get to see it." Land Yunshan nodded.

At this moment, a gentle breeze brushed their faces, and the sky was filled with colorful clouds. The setting sun cast long shadows, creating a picturesque scene.
